What happened is, I got behind in my rewriting of the second Omnibus of the Saga in french. The deadline (december 31st) was approaching fast and there was still a lot to do. So though I did not spend all my free time on the computer, I also have a life, thank you, I tended to use every minute of free time on computer rewriting.
We are not quite down yet, but the babe is in the lap of my co-rewriter. As soon as he sends me his next pass, I'll have to do my next pass ,etc. But each time the amount of changes decreases by a large factor, and this means that we' should actually finish by the end of the week.
The first Omnibus ,as well as the translation of Cryoburn came out late october.

And soon I'll start on the third Omnibus.. This is going to last for years…
Considering how bad the first translations were, there is a lot of work to do.. Hopefully new readers will enjoy the corrected translations better..
